“Can the papyrus grow up without a marsh? Can the reeds flourish without water? So are the paths of all who forget God; and the hope of the hypocrite shall perish.” [1]
Just as a plant needs water to thrive, we need Jesus. When we are in communion with Him, we are in the water of life. He is the Vine, and we are the branches, as we commune with Him through the Word and Spirit, we bear good fruit in this world.
“They overcame him [the devil] by the blood of the Lamb and by the word of their testimony, and they did not love their lives to the death.” [2]
By His death on the cross for our sins, Christ cancelled Satan’s claims against us. The devil cannot condemn us or claim us as long as we are in Christ because we are not trusting in our own merits, but in the merits of Christ. In Christ, life is not about us. We must not fear death. Death is the portal to heaven. We are redeemed by the blood of the Lamb.
[1] Job 8:11, 13
[2] Revelation 12:11
